AGA RANGEMASTER GROUP PLCINTERIM MANAGEMENT STATEMENT

Aga Rangemaster, now a consumer brands group following the sale of its foodservice operations and related return of capital to shareholders, today issues an interim management statement for the period since 30th June 2008.

First half performance was resilient with operating profits of ‚£9 million on turnover of ‚£145 million. In its interim results issued at the end of August the Group reported that it was entering the key autumn selling period against a very challenging trading backcloth and that over the summer, orders were around 5% lower than in the prior year. Recently orders have fallen more than 15% below last year. With the outlook for the UK economy remaining so uncertain, it is now likely that operating profits in the second half will be appreciably below those achieved in the first half.

Cast iron cooker sales have slowed as consumers are cautious even though interest in the products is good. In particular, marketing to existing owners trading up to modern programmable Aga models in gas and electric is proving effective. Rayburn orders are level year-on-year and have good prospects with consumers focusing on heating bills and low running costs. Wood burning cookers and stoves are performing strongly. At Rangemaster we have increased market share but the market itself has been affected by the fall in the number of housing transactions and order levels have recently been significantly below last year. In the US sales of Marvel of fridges have continued to weaken but we have taken action to reduce costs.

Cost and purchasing initiatives continue to be implemented including those previously identified of over ‚£6 million. These included the closure of the Richmond, Indiana factory of Marvel in October and the move of the head office to the new Rangemaster distribution centre in Leamington Spa which now incorporates the Group's marketing and customer relationship management.

The Group has a strong financial base as a result of the strategic steps taken over the last year. Net cash at 30th June 2008 was ‚£16.9 million. In addition management is confident that the Group can trade soundly through the cycle due to its strong balance sheet, market leading brands and an experienced management team focused on costs.

William McGrath, Chief Executive said:

"Consumer markets are clearly weak and the impact of the macro economic environment is being felt. We are confident we are well placed to weather the current downturn with our good finances and breadth of strong brands providing the consumer with a diverse product offering. We are particularly encouraged with the sales of wood burning cookers and stoves as we see the customer taking a more proactive economical and environmental position in the home."
